Latest Patents
One of Siekmeier's latest patents is an irrigation system and apparatus designed specifically for non-circular fields, which often present challenges in traditional irrigation methods. This system combines two types of irrigation systems: a lateral move or free-standing span system and a center pivot irrigation unit. The unique design allows the free-standing span to navigate the field's edges while the main irrigation unit operates within, ensuring effective water distribution.
Another significant patent is the traveling weir, which is engineered for use in irrigation water supply ditches. This weir effectively controls water flow to create a sufficient pool for irrigation machines. Its design features a rigid bulkhead that conforms to the ditch's contour, along with a flexible seal that prevents water from flowing underneath, allowing for smooth movement along the ditch without obstruction.
